Just a quick heads up on the release of the new KBM Issue.

Look for local hot rat and recent National Freestyle Champ - Keahi - on the cover.

Packed full of kick ass kiting images and tantalising tales.



Including -

The Future of Freestyle - we pitch a bunch of questions at the cream of the worlds freestylers. They give us the lowdown on where they see the sport heading.

Making of Coming Together
- Ben Wilson and Shannon Stent's new kite flick. We get the inside scoop of what to expect in their new wave filled extravaganza.

Your Call - Martin Vari - questions from the Seabreeze.com.au bretheren answered by Senor Vari. Find out about life in his private castle that houses it's own wave pool. Not a bad read from one of the sports orignal pranksters.

Kids with Guns - KBM's new editor Russell Pell flys to Maui to hang out with wonder boy Kai Lenny. The kid kites, paddle boards and windsurfs at a level most you could only wish to.

Tooled Up - new products hung on a wall and photographed. An awesome array of what's hot from boards to bars.


Worthy - this issues photo section has an awe inspiring mixture of snow, freestyle and wave action. With representation from all sides of the globe it's guaranteed to make you want to give up your day job.

"PREVENTION OF HEMORRHOIDS
The best way to prevent the problem is to pass your bowel movements as soon as possible after the urge occurs. Also, don’t sit on the toilet too long, since this is the only time that the anus truly relaxes, allowing the veins there to fill with blood. The longer you sit, the longer pressure is put on the hemorrhoids. To avoid constipation, be active. Move around, walk, and exercise to help move the stools through your body. Also, add fiber to your diet to reduce bowel straining and to help produce stools that are softer and easier to pass."
